Swedish super middleweight Erik Skoglund was woken from his medically-induced coma by doctors and is now conscious. Skoglund continues to remain in the intensive care unit, but the threat to his life is no longer there. The former boxer breathes on his own and responds to instructions. The next few days he will have a series of tests that will determine what health consequences will be of his injury, which he received on one of the sparring in December.
